Buchanan Street Partners buys industrial, office park in Lake Forest
Buchanan Street Partners has bought a 16-building industrial and office park in Lake Forest for an estimated $63 million. The Newport Beach-based investor purchased the 227,800-square-foot Spectrum Centre Business Park at 20902-21098 ...
